Overview of the FE Electrical and Computer Exam
The FE Electrical and Computer Exam is a computer-based test (CBT) administered by NCEES, consisting of 110 questions over 6 hours. It assesses fundamental engineering knowledge, with topics spanning electrical circuits, digital systems, and computer hardware. The exam is closed-book, but candidates can access the NCEES FE Reference Handbook in electronic format. Practice exams, such as those offered by NCEES and PPI, are crucial for familiarizing oneself with the exam format and content. The pass rate for the FE Electrical and Computer Exam is around 70%, highlighting the need for thorough preparation and practice to ensure success.

Exam Format and Structure
The FE Electrical and Computer exam is a computer-based test (CBT) with 110 multiple-choice questions. Candidates have 6 hours to complete it, including a tutorial and breaks. A reference handbook is provided, and its use is strictly regulated during the exam.
Computer-Based Testing (CBT) Format
The FE Electrical and Computer exam is administered in a computer-based testing (CBT) format, featuring 110 multiple-choice questions. The exam duration is 6 hours, including a brief tutorial and optional breaks. The CBT format allows for efficient navigation, with tools like question marking and a reference handbook embedded within the interface. Immediate scoring is not provided, but results are typically available within 7-10 business days. The CBT format ensures consistency and reduces errors, offering a standardized testing environment. Candidates can familiarize themselves with the format through official practice exams, which mirror the actual test experience. Proper preparation is essential for success in this format.

Time Management During the Exam
Effective time management is critical during the FE Electrical and Computer exam. Allocate time evenly across all questions, spending no more than 1-2 minutes per problem. Prioritize questions you’re confident about first to secure early points. For complex problems, jot down key equations or steps to avoid wasting time. Use the reference handbook wisely, as over-reliance can slow you down. Practice exams, like the FE Electrical and Computer practice exam PDF, help refine your pacing. Aim to complete the exam with 5-10 minutes left for reviewing answers. Stay calm and adhere to your time strategy to maximize your score.
